The Enterprise Password Managers Market size was valued at USD 1.2 Billion in 2022 and is projected to reach USD 4.8 Billion by 2030, growing at a CAGR of 18.8% from 2024 to 2030. The increasing need for businesses to secure sensitive data and manage employee access to multiple systems has been a key driver for market growth. With the rise of cyber threats and regulatory requirements around data security, organizations are adopting password management solutions to ensure secure authentication processes and improve compliance. As businesses increasingly shift to remote and hybrid work models, the demand for secure, scalable, and user-friendly password management tools is expected to rise significantly, further boosting the market potential.
In addition to growing security concerns, factors such as the rising adoption of cloud-based solutions, the proliferation of digital identities, and increasing instances of data breaches are contributing to the market’s expansion. As organizations prioritize enhancing cybersecurity frameworks, the enterprise password management segment is experiencing rapid growth. The market's outlook remains positive, with significant opportunities for vendors offering solutions that streamline user authentication, manage password policies, and enhance security across organizations of varying sizes and industries.

The market's application in large enterprises is marked by the complex and diverse infrastructure these organizations maintain. These businesses often have large teams, multiple departments, and multiple locations, creating an environment where managing user credentials across various systems can be challenging. Large enterprises require robust, scalable solutions that can handle vast amounts of data, user credentials, and access rights. These businesses are looking for enterprise-grade password management tools that offer advanced features such as multi-factor authentication, secure sharing, password generation, compliance tracking, and detailed reporting. Furthermore, the integration capabilities of these tools with other enterprise software and infrastructure are a critical factor driving the demand in this segment. As enterprises become more interconnected globally, the security and management of access credentials have become top priorities, ensuring that employees, partners, and contractors are securely authenticated to perform their roles.
SMEs face unique challenges when it comes to password management. While they do not have the same scale or complexity as large enterprises, they still need to protect their sensitive data and secure access to their networks. SMEs often lack the dedicated IT teams and resources that larger organizations have, making it difficult to implement and manage comprehensive cybersecurity solutions. However, the growing awareness among SMEs regarding the importance of data protection and the increasing number of cyber threats has led to a surge in demand for affordable, user-friendly password management solutions. Enterprises in this segment look for password managers that provide essential security features while being easy to deploy and maintain. Cost-effectiveness, scalability, and ease of integration with existing IT systems are key considerations for SMEs when selecting password management solutions.
Additionally, SMEs are increasingly adopting cloud-based password managers as they offer flexibility and cost savings without requiring extensive infrastructure investment. These solutions allow businesses to manage passwords securely without needing to invest in on-premise hardware or complex configurations. With the growing trend of remote work and the expansion of online business operations, SMEs are turning to password management systems that can seamlessly support hybrid and distributed workforces. Cloud-based solutions can simplify the process of securing employee credentials, enhancing compliance, and mitigating risks associated with password-related breaches. As data breaches become more frequent, SMEs are recognizing the critical need for scalable password management solutions to protect their digital assets while remaining agile and efficient in their operations.
The Enterprise Password Managers market is experiencing several key trends that are shaping its growth trajectory. One of the most prominent trends is the increasing demand for password managers with multi-factor authentication (MFA) capabilities. MFA adds an extra layer of security by requiring users to provide additional verification (such as a code sent to a mobile device) beyond just a password, making it significantly harder for unauthorized users to gain access. This trend is driven by the growing concerns about data breaches and cyberattacks, with organizations seeking to implement stronger security measures to protect their systems and user information. The integration of MFA into enterprise password management solutions has become a standard feature that helps businesses safeguard against increasingly sophisticated cyber threats.
Another trend driving the enterprise password managers market is the shift towards cloud-based solutions. As organizations continue to embrace digital transformation, the need for remote access to applications and data increases. Cloud-based password managers offer a scalable and flexible solution for businesses of all sizes to manage user credentials securely across diverse environments. This shift enables organizations to streamline their password management practices while ensuring compliance with security standards and reducing the risk of human error. The increasing adoption of cloud computing, along with the rise of the hybrid work model, is expected to further fuel the growth of the cloud-based enterprise password managers market.

1. What is an enterprise password manager?
An enterprise password manager is a software solution designed to securely store and manage passwords across an organization. It provides tools for password generation, secure sharing, and access control.
2. Why do businesses need enterprise password managers?
Businesses need enterprise password managers to enhance security, ensure compliance with regulations, and prevent data breaches caused by weak or stolen passwords.
3. What features are essential in enterprise password managers?
Key features include multi-factor authentication, secure password generation, encrypted password storage, access control, audit logging, and integration with other enterprise tools.
4. Are cloud-based password managers secure?
Yes, cloud-based password managers are secure as they use encryption and advanced security protocols to protect passwords and user data while offering scalability and flexibility.
5. How do enterprise password managers improve security?
They improve security by ensuring passwords are stored securely, enforcing strong password policies, and reducing human errors, such as password reuse or poor password practices.
6. Can small businesses benefit from enterprise password managers?
Yes, small businesses can benefit from enterprise password managers by improving security without needing extensive IT resources, offering cost-effective solutions for secure password management.
7. What are the advantages of using password managers for large enterprises?
Large enterprises benefit from password managers through centralized password management, enhanced access control, compliance tracking, and the ability to manage complex IT environments.
8. How do password managers help with regulatory compliance?
Password managers assist with compliance by ensuring secure password storage, generating audit trails, and offering reporting tools that meet industry-specific regulations like GDPR and HIPAA.
9. Can password managers integrate with other enterprise software?
Yes, many password managers offer integration with other enterprise software like Single Sign-On (SSO) systems, identity management tools, and cloud applications for seamless password management.
